skb_padto and small fragmented transmits
From: Chris Leech <hidden>
Date: 2003-02-05 21:01:17
While looking at the new software padding routines, something caught my eye in skb_padto. It seemed that the fragmented portion of a packet would actually be counted twice when checking to see if padding is needed, as skb->len already includes the count of skb->data_len.
unsigned int size = skb->len + skb->data_len;
I tested this by modifying e1000 to use skb_padto, disabling TCP timestamps, and writing a small app to transmit 4 bytes using sendfile. The resulting packet had 54 bytes of headers, and 4 bytes of data in a separate fragment. Calling skb_padto(skb,60) should have linearized the skb, and zeroed out the first 2 bytes of tailroom. Instead the length was incorrectly calculated as 62 bytes, and the buffer was returned as is. Changing skb_padto to simply use size = skb->len fixed the padding, but then I started seeing incorrect TCP checksums going out. I found this comment in skb_copy_expand that seemed to explain things.
BUG ALERT: ip_summed is not copied. Why does this work? Is it used only by netfilter in the cases when checksum is recalculated? --ANK
So after calling skb_copy_expand the checksum is not recalculated in software, but the checksum offload information is discarded. -- Chris Leech [off-list ref]
